105 struct java_lexer
107 /* The file from which we're reading. */
108 FILE *finput;
110 /* Number of consecutive backslashes we've read. */
111 int bs_count;
113 /* If nonzero, a value that was pushed back. */
114 unicode_t unget_value;
116 /* If nonzero, we've hit EOF. Used only by java_get_unicode(). */
117 int hit_eof : 1;
119 #ifdef HAVE_ICONV
120 /* Nonzero if we've read any bytes. We only recognize the
121 byte-order-marker (BOM) as the first word. */
122 int read_anything : 1;
124 /* Nonzero if we have to byte swap. */
125 int byte_swap : 1;
127 /* Nonzero if we're using the fallback decoder. */
128 int use_fallback : 1;
130 /* The handle for the iconv converter we're using. */
131 iconv_t handle;
133 /* Bytes we've read from the file but have not sent to iconv. */
134 char buffer[1024];
136 /* Index of first valid character in buffer, -1 if no valid
137 characters. */
138 int first;
140 /* Index of last valid character in buffer, plus one. -1 if no
141 valid characters in buffer. */
142 int last;
144 /* This is a buffer of characters already converted by iconv. We
145 use `char' here because we're assuming that iconv() converts to
146 UCS-2, and then we convert it ourselves. */
147 unsigned char out_buffer[1024];
149 /* Index of first valid output character. -1 if no valid
150 characters. */
151 int out_first;
153 /* Index of last valid output character, plus one. -1 if no valid
154 characters. */
155 int out_last;
157 #endif /* HAVE_ICONV */
159 typedef struct java_lexer java_lexer;

251 /* Macros to decode character ranges */
252 #define RANGE(c, l, h) (((c) >= l && (c) <= h))
253 #define JAVA_WHITE_SPACE_P(c) (c == ' ' || c == '\t' || c == '\f')
254 #define JAVA_START_CHAR_P(c) ((c < 128 \
255 && (ISIDST (c) || c == '$')) \
256 || (c >= 128 && java_start_char_p (c)))
257 #define JAVA_PART_CHAR_P(c) ((c < 128 \
258 && (ISIDNUM (c) \
259 || c == '$' \
260 || c == 0x0000 \
261 || RANGE (c, 0x01, 0x08) \
262 || RANGE (c, 0x0e, 0x1b) \
263 || c == 0x7f)) \
264 || (c >= 128 && java_part_char_p (c)))
265 #define JAVA_ASCII_DIGIT(c) ISDIGIT (c)
266 #define JAVA_ASCII_OCTDIGIT(c) RANGE (c, '0', '7')
267 #define JAVA_ASCII_HEXDIGIT(c) ISXDIGIT (c)
268 #define JAVA_ASCII_FPCHAR(c) (RANGE (c, 'd', 'f') || RANGE (c, 'D', 'F') || \
269 c == '.' || JAVA_ASCII_DIGIT (c))
270 #define JAVA_FP_SUFFIX(c) (c == 'D' || c == 'd' || c == 'f' || c == 'F')
271 #define JAVA_FP_EXP(c) (c == 'E' || c == 'F')
272 #define JAVA_FP_PM(c) (c == '-' || c == '+')
273 #define JAVA_ASCII_LETTER(c) ISALPHA (c)
